  • The Hidden Costs Of Empty Buildings

    Empty buildings can be a huge financial burden for property owners and investors. Whether it’s due to a lack of tenants, renovation work, or other reasons, keeping a building vacant can come with a variety of hidden costs that add up quickly. In this article, we’ll explore the unexpected expenses associated with empty buildings, and how property owners can mitigate these costs to protect their bottom line.

    One of the most obvious costs of an empty building is lost rental income. When a property sits vacant, there’s no revenue coming in to offset the mortgage, property taxes, and maintenance expenses. This can be a major drain on resources, especially for owners of commercial properties or apartment buildings that rely on rental income to cover their operating costs.

    But lost rental income is just the tip of the iceberg when it comes to empty building costs. Property owners also have to contend with increased security expenses to prevent vandalism, theft, and other criminal activities. Without tenants or regular foot traffic, vacant buildings are often targets for trespassers and squatters, which can lead to costly repairs and legal fees.

    Maintenance costs are another major concern for owners of empty buildings. Neglected properties can quickly fall into disrepair, resulting in even higher expenses down the line. Leaky roofs, broken windows, and other maintenance issues can snowball into major structural problems if left unchecked. Property owners may also be required to comply with local codes and regulations to keep their empty buildings in good condition, adding to their financial burden.

    Property taxes are another significant cost for owners of empty buildings. In many locations, buildings are taxed based on their assessed value, regardless of whether they’re occupied or not. This means that owners are still on the hook for property taxes even if they’re not generating any rental income. In some cases, property owners may be able to apply for tax abatements or exemptions for vacant buildings, but these programs vary widely by jurisdiction.

    Insurance costs can also add up for owners of empty buildings. Vacant properties are often considered higher risks by insurance companies, which means higher premiums. Owners may need to purchase specialized insurance policies to protect their investment, adding to their overall expenses. And if a property is left vacant for an extended period, insurance companies may require regular inspections to ensure that it remains secure and well-maintained.

    In addition to these direct costs, empty buildings can also have a negative impact on surrounding properties and communities. Vacant buildings can attract crime, decrease property values, and create eyesores that deter potential buyers and investors. This can have a ripple effect on the local economy, leading to decreased tax revenues and a decline in overall property values.

  • The Benefits Of Using Stock Management Software

    In today’s fast-paced business world, keeping track of inventory can be a daunting task. From small businesses to large corporations, managing stock levels, reordering supplies, and tracking sales can be overwhelming. That’s where stock management software comes in. This innovative technology offers a seamless solution for businesses to efficiently and accurately manage their inventory, ultimately saving time and increasing overall efficiency.

    stock management software, also known as inventory management software, is a digital tool that allows businesses to organize, track, and manage their stocks. This software streamlines the inventory process by automating tasks such as tracking stock levels, reordering products, generating reports, and analyzing sales trends. With stock management software, businesses can eliminate manual processes, reduce human error, and improve overall accuracy.

    One of the key benefits of using stock management software is the ability to track inventory in real-time. By keeping track of stock levels as they fluctuate throughout the day, businesses can ensure that they always have the right amount of products on hand. This real-time visibility into inventory levels allows businesses to avoid stockouts, reduce overstocking, and improve overall inventory turnover.

    Another advantage of stock management software is the ability to automate reordering processes. Instead of manually reordering products when stock levels get low, businesses can set up automatic reorder points within the software. When inventory levels reach a predetermined threshold, the software can automatically generate purchase orders and notify suppliers, saving businesses time and ensuring that they never run out of essential items.

    stock management software also offers powerful reporting and analytics capabilities. By collecting data on sales trends, customer preferences, and inventory turnover rates, businesses can generate insightful reports that help them make informed decisions about their stock levels. These reports can provide valuable insights into which products are selling well, which products are slow movers, and which products are nearing their expiration dates.

    Additionally, stock management software can help businesses improve their overall efficiency by streamlining the order fulfillment process. By integrating with other business systems such as point-of-sale systems, e-commerce platforms, and shipping carriers, stock management software can automate order processing, reduce order processing times, and improve order accuracy. This seamless integration not only saves businesses time but also improves the customer experience by ensuring that orders are fulfilled quickly and accurately.

    stock management software is also beneficial for businesses with multiple locations or warehouses. By centralizing inventory data in a single system, businesses can easily track stock levels across all locations, transfer products between warehouses, and optimize inventory distribution. This centralized approach to inventory management ensures that businesses have a holistic view of their stock levels and can make informed decisions about inventory allocation.

  • Protecting Agriculture: Understanding FAO Biosecurity

    Biosecurity is a critical aspect of protecting agriculture from the spread of diseases and pests The Food and Agriculture Organization (FAO) plays a key role in promoting biosecurity measures to safeguard plants, animals, and the environment In this article, we will delve into the concept of FAO biosecurity and its importance in ensuring global food security.

    FAO biosecurity encompasses a range of practices and protocols aimed at preventing the introduction and spread of harmful pathogens, pests, and diseases in agricultural settings This includes measures such as quarantine, surveillance, risk assessment, and control strategies to manage biological risks effectively By implementing biosecurity measures, countries can minimize the impact of diseases and pests on their agricultural production and safeguard food security.

    One of the primary goals of FAO biosecurity is to prevent the introduction and spread of transboundary diseases and pests that can have devastating consequences on agriculture Transboundary diseases are those that can easily spread across borders and affect multiple countries, posing a significant threat to global food security By establishing robust biosecurity protocols, countries can reduce the risk of these diseases spreading and protect their agricultural systems from potential outbreaks.

    In addition to preventing the spread of diseases, FAO biosecurity also plays a crucial role in promoting sustainable agriculture practices By implementing biosecurity measures, countries can reduce the reliance on chemical pesticides and antibiotics, which can have negative environmental and health impacts Instead, biosecurity focuses on preventing diseases and pests through holistic and integrated approaches that promote the health and well-being of plants, animals, and the environment.

    One of the key components of FAO biosecurity is risk assessment, which involves evaluating the likelihood of disease introduction and spread and the potential impact on agriculture By conducting risk assessments, countries can identify high-risk areas and develop targeted control strategies to mitigate the threat This proactive approach helps to prevent outbreaks before they occur and minimizes the need for costly emergency response measures.

    Surveillance is another critical aspect of FAO biosecurity, as it involves monitoring and detecting diseases and pests in agricultural systems fao biosecurity. By implementing surveillance programs, countries can identify emerging threats early and take swift action to prevent their spread Surveillance also plays a crucial role in disease control efforts, as it helps to track the movement of pathogens and assess the effectiveness of control measures.

    Quarantine measures are an essential component of FAO biosecurity, as they involve restricting the movement of plants, animals, and other agricultural products to prevent the spread of diseases and pests By enforcing quarantine measures, countries can prevent the introduction of harmful pathogens and mitigate the risk of outbreaks Quarantine also helps to protect domestic agriculture from invasive species that can have a detrimental impact on local ecosystems.

    Control strategies are another key aspect of FAO biosecurity, as they involve implementing measures to manage and control the spread of diseases and pests These strategies can include vaccination programs, pest management techniques, and biosecurity protocols to prevent the introduction and spread of pathogens By adopting control strategies, countries can reduce the impact of diseases on their agricultural systems and maintain food security for their populations.

  • The Importance Of Animal Biosecurity In Ensuring The Health And Safety Of Our Animals

    animal biosecurity refers to the measures and practices implemented to prevent the introduction and spread of diseases within animal populations. It is a critical component of animal health management and plays a significant role in safeguarding the well-being of both domestic and wild animals. By taking proactive steps to minimize the risk of disease transmission, animal biosecurity helps to protect animals from potentially devastating outbreaks and ensures the sustainability of our ecosystems.

    animal biosecurity encompasses a wide range of strategies and protocols designed to minimize the spread of pathogens and parasites. These may include quarantine procedures, biosecurity audits, vaccination programs, hygiene practices, and the use of protective clothing and equipment. By implementing these measures, animal owners and caretakers can help to reduce the risk of disease transmission and protect the health of their animals.

    One of the key principles of animal biosecurity is the prevention of disease introduction through the control of movement and contact between animals. This can involve restricting the movement of animals between different locations, implementing isolation procedures for new or sick animals, and ensuring that biosecurity measures are in place for visitors and staff. By minimizing the opportunities for disease transmission, animal biosecurity can help to prevent outbreaks of infectious diseases and limit their impact on animal populations.

    Another important aspect of animal biosecurity is the monitoring and surveillance of animal populations for signs of disease. By regularly monitoring the health of animals and conducting diagnostic tests, veterinarians and animal health professionals can quickly identify and respond to potential outbreaks. This early detection is crucial for containing the spread of disease and implementing effective control measures to protect the health of animals.

    Vaccination programs also play a key role in animal biosecurity by providing animals with immunity to specific diseases. Vaccines help to reduce the risk of infection and can prevent the spread of disease within animal populations. By ensuring that animals are up to date with their vaccinations, animal owners can help to protect their animals from a range of infectious diseases and reduce the impact of outbreaks.

    Good hygiene practices are another essential aspect of animal biosecurity. By maintaining clean and hygienic living conditions for animals, caretakers can help to prevent the spread of pathogens and parasites. This may include regular cleaning and disinfection of animal housing, equipment, and feeding areas, as well as proper waste management practices. By reducing the levels of contamination in the environment, animal owners can help to protect their animals from infectious diseases and promote their overall health and well-being.

    In addition to these proactive measures, emergency preparedness is also a critical component of animal biosecurity. By developing and implementing response plans for potential disease outbreaks, animal owners and caretakers can help to minimize the impact of emergencies on animal populations. This may include establishing protocols for quarantine and isolation, securing access to veterinary care and supplies, and coordinating with local authorities and animal health agencies. By being prepared to respond quickly and effectively to emergencies, animal owners can help to protect the health and safety of their animals in times of crisis.
